The death toll is rising from the Russian army’s missile attack on Ukraine’s Chernihiv, which damaged a university and a theater. Chernihiv Mayor Oleksandr Lomako announced on his social media account that the number of people who lost their lives in the attack increased to 7 and the number of injured to 117.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ky shared his condolences with those who lost their loved ones.
